As an international student studying in the United States, navigating the healthcare system can be overwhelming, especially when you are pursuing a degree in a STEM field. With the high costs associated with healthcare in the US, it is important to be proactive in managing your healthcare expenses to avoid financial burden. Here are some tips for international students in STEM fields on managing US healthcare expenses:
1. Understand your health insurance coverage: Most universities require international students to have health insurance coverage while studying in the US. Make sure you understand the details of your insurance plan, including what services are covered, how much you will be required to pay out of pocket, and which healthcare providers are in network.
2. Utilize on campus resources: Many universities have health clinics on campus that offer affordable healthcare services to students. Take advantage of these resources for routine check ups, vaccinations, and minor illnesses to avoid costly visits to off campus providers.
3. Seek out student discounts: Many healthcare providers offer discounts to students, so be sure to inquire about any special rates when scheduling appointments or purchasing medications.
4. Consider purchasing a supplemental insurance plan: If your university's health insurance plan does not provide sufficient coverage for your needs, consider purchasing a supplemental insurance plan to fill in the gaps. This can help protect you from unexpected medical expenses.
5. Take advantage of preventative care services: Many health insurance plans cover preventative care services, such as annual check ups and vaccinations, at no cost to the patient. By staying up to date on these services, you can prevent more serious health issues down the line.
6. Compare prices for healthcare services: Before scheduling any non emergency medical procedures, be sure to research and compare prices at different healthcare facilities. You may be able to save money by choosing a more affordable option.
7. Plan ahead for emergencies: In case of a medical emergency, it is important to have a plan in place for how you will cover the costs. Consider setting aside a portion of your savings specifically for healthcare expenses or look into emergency medical loans as a backup option.
By following these tips, international students in STEM fields can better manage their healthcare expenses while studying in the US. Remember to stay informed, be proactive, and prioritize your health and well being.
